Abstract

Introduction: The selection of   optimal treatment of obstructive nephrouropathy requires information about the functional status of each kidney. Nuclear renal scanning objectively measure differential renal function, multiple studies have demonstrated the role of assessment of renal perfusion and GFR with triphasic CT. The aim of this study is to assess the role of CT based on renal parenchymal volume measurement in assessment of individual renal function compared to 99mTc-DTPA renal scan in patients with unilateral renal obstruction.
Methods: During the indicated time interval, 42 patients with chronic unilateral obstruction; the percentage of the individual renal functions by 99mTc-DTPA and by CT were assessed.
Results: The percentage of the individual renal functions as estimated by 99mTc-DTPA in obstructed kidneys ranged from 0% to 40.43% (13.22), while by CT is in range from 0 to 36.68% (15.52). The correlation between percent renal function by 99mTc-DTPA renal scan and percent renal volume by CT were assessed in obstructed kidneys and there were statistically significant relationship (r = 0.877, P < 0.0001).

Conclusion: CT scan can be used as an integrated modality to assess the functional and morphological status of unilateral chronic renal obstruction, however   99mTc-DTPA renal scan is a safe choice with less radiation exposure, further comparative studies are needed to assess the role of CT-based parenchymal volume in evaluation of individual renal functions in patients with acute obstruction, bilateral nephropathy and renal impairment.
